J.J. McCarthy is quickly becoming impossible to ignore as a fantasy asset

J.J. McCarthy made his long-awaited return as the Minnesota Vikings' starting quarterback in Week 9 against the Detroit Lions. While he wasn't asked to do a ton (25 pass attempts), he had two touchdown passes and another score on the ground to deliver 19.9 fantasy points (Yahoo! scoring).

If an interception that could've gone either way didn't happen, he would have topped 20 fantasy points for the second time in his three starts this season.

While he still has kinks to work out overall, McCarthy squashed any concerns fantasy managers of the Vikings' primary pass catchers might've had about his ability to keep them afloat.
